    I was very interested in a tank style printer. It turns out that this is a very cheap printer for a very expensive price. I find this to be a very unreliable printer. It frequently stops printing and requires that the print cartridges be removed and reinstalled. I naively assumed that with a tank printer, I would be done with ink cartridges. The printer still uses cartridges, it just draws the ink from the tank. Before I had the printer for a full month, it stopped printing all together. I called HP Support, and they walked me through uninstalling and reinstalling the print cartridges. After failure to make progress, they sent me replacement cartridges. With new cartridges, the printer continued to fail. I returned the printer to Best Buy and exchanged it for another. I am having the same issue again. Every 20 or 30 pages, give or take, I have to remove at least one of the print cartridges and reinstall it.

    Set up was pretty straightforward and I'm not an expert at this stuff. We are using it in home office situation, wireless. Several laptops and pc send print jobs to it. It's reasonably quiet. Print quality is very good, even with pictures on standard cheap paper. Been printing freely just to see how much ink it uses....and after maybe 100 pages, the ink levels in the viewable windows have barely moved. This is going to be a Very low cost of printer ink to use....which was my motivation for getting rid of a functional but 'thirsty' HP cartridge type printer. Print speed is not slow, not zippy either, but fine for our home/office needs. Loving it so far (1 month).

    The HP Smart Tank Plus 651 All-in-One is my first look at a refillable ink reservoir printer system, and I am exceptionally impressed, it’s like where have you been all these years! After receiving the 651 I went looking for a fitting place do add the printer to our network and found a spot in my kid’s room. The smaller footprint works exceptionally well in our application, a welcomed addition to our network. Perfect for the student who is hard at work. Next follow the setup in the HP pictorial quick start guide which clearly illustrates/explains everything you need to get unpacked and preparing the printer for first-time use. After filling ink reservoirs and installing two print heads (simple) - Download/install HP Smart App to PC or mobile device. Highly appreciate that you can use the app with a PC and not be tethered to a mobile or tablet. On HP Smart app scroll screen to the “Add New Printer” option and continue with set up. Joining the network was simple task using the settings on the printer’s Touch Screen. The printer does not have an Ethernet RJ-45 connection, I prefer to use a wired printer but most users today I am sure use Wi-Fi which connects simply. Setting the up the Smart Tank 651 and getting on-line took about 30 minutes, simple, easy and straight forward. All options you need are accessible through the 2.2” mono Touch Screen as well as through HP Smart App. The menus are setup intuitively on the printer, intuitive and easy to manage. All printer settings are accessible in HP Smart, personally I prefer to manage the printer through the HP Smart app. Any info you need for the printer are easily located in HP Smart, an excellent program and has been a great addition to the HP printer line. The new Smart Tank system I like, a lot. It is reducing the waste of materials and resources (planet friendly) and hopefully saves on ink expenses. Did a little comparison shopping comparing the Smart Tank HP31 70ml bottle to the HP 951XL which holds 25ml. The price I found for the Smart Tank HP31 is $17.17 where the HP 951XL for our other HP Inkjet sells for $35, this could represent a very considerable savings in expenses, if these prices hold. Good Stuff: - Color Ink bottles are 70ml each - Black Ink bottle is 125ml - Color ink wells hold 70ml - Black ink well holds 135ml - All ink wells are transparent in the front showing ink levels – great idea - Two Years ink included – “up to 6000 color pages or up to 8000 black pages” - Impressive - 35-page auto feeder - Fast Wi-Fi – dual band - USB 2.0 LE - ISO Print speed – Black 11ppm/Color 5ppm - Mobile printing compatible with Hp Smart app, HP ePrint and AirPrint - Scanning and sharing to the cloud - Sheet capacity – 100 Letter/legal with 30 sheet output tray - Small footprint - Excellent output Designed for light workloads and would fit right in many offices, homes or student dorms.
